在互联网时代,聊天室已经成为人们交流的重要场所。作为程序员,我们也可以利用JSP技术打造一个属于自己的聊天室。本文将带你一步步完成一个简单的JSP聊天室注册页面实例,让你轻松入门JSP开发。
一、准备工作

在开始编写代码之前,我们需要做一些准备工作:
1. 环境搭建:确保你的计算机上已安装JDK和Tomcat。这里我们以Tomcat 9为例。
2. 开发工具:推荐使用Eclipse或IntelliJ IDEA等IDE进行开发。
3. 数据库:为了存储用户信息,我们需要一个数据库。这里我们使用MySQL。
二、数据库设计
我们需要设计一个用户表(user)来存储用户信息。以下是用户表的结构:
| 字段名 | 数据类型 | 说明 |
|---|---|---|
| id | int | 用户ID |
| username | varchar | 用户名 |
| password | varchar | 密码 |
| varchar | 邮箱 |
接下来,我们需要在MySQL中创建数据库和用户表。以下是SQL语句:
```sql
CREATE DATABASE chatroom;
USE chatroom;
CREATE TABLE user (
id INT AUTO_INCREMENT PRIMARY KEY,
username VARCHAR(50) NOT NULL,
password VARCHAR(50) NOT NULL,
email VARCHAR(100)
);
```
三、注册页面
注册页面主要包括以下功能:
1. 收集用户信息:包括用户名、密码和邮箱。
2. 验证信息:检查用户名和邮箱是否已存在。
3. 存储用户信息:将用户信息插入数据库。
下面是注册页面的代码:
```jsp
<%@ page language="







